Experience upstate New York leaf peeping season with a weekend of jazz in unique venues across one of the Hudson Valley’s most walkable small towns. Catch established and rising stars on Hudson Hall’s historic mainstage and encounter music in parks, bars, restaurants, independent stores, and farmers markets all weekend long.

The 2026 festival celebrates the many voices, histories, and musical traditions that continue to shape jazz in America today. Highlights include the Afro-Cuban sounds of Sí o Sí Quartet led by Cuban-born MacArthur Fellow and GRAMMY-winning drummer Dafnis Prieto, a new Hudson Hall commission by South African vocalist Vuyo Sotashe and pianist Chris Pattishall, and a closing performance by vocalist Shenel Johns.

"The mission of the festival is to bring people together for an experience that lifts spirits, brings joy, and inspires awe at the breadth of virtuoso talent on these stages. This year, we have intentionally included artists born abroad who have made the U. S. their home and enriched our lives with their artistry." – Cat Henry, festival curator.

2026 HUDSON JAZZ FESTIVAL
Friday to Sunday, October 2–4, 2026
Sounds Around Town pop-up performances to be announced August 2026

Thursday, October 1 — Festival Eve
6 PM: Community Kickoff — The Hudson Harmonic

Friday, October 2 — Hudson Hall Mainstage
7 PM: DAFNIS PRIETO: Sí o Sí Quartet
9 PM: Opening Night Afterparty — The Late Set (The Spark of Hudson)

Saturday, October 3
1 PM: Lunch & Learn — Conversation with Keanna Faircloth, Vuyo Sotashe & Chris Pattishall (The Spark of Hudson)
7 PM: VUYO SOTASHE & CHRIS PATTISHALL — Hudson Hall Mainstage
9 PM: Late Night — Mino 4 Miles: A Celebration of Miles Davis (Park Theater)

Sunday, October 4
11 AM: Jazz Brunch — Vinícius Gomes (Pocketbook Hudson)
1 PM: Family Concert — Lady Moon & Friends (The Half Moon)
5 PM: SHENEL JOHNS — Hudson Hall Mainstage
